About Fabiola Paiar

Fabiola Paiar is a scholar working on Otorhinolaryngology, Radiation, Cancer Research, Pulmonary and Respiratory Medicine and Oncology, having authored 148 papers that have together received 2.8k indexed citations. Recurring topics across this work include Advanced Radiotherapy Techniques (30 papers), Head and Neck Cancer Studies (30 papers), Breast Cancer Treatment Studies (21 papers), Glioma Diagnosis and Treatment (15 papers), Head and Neck Surgical Oncology (14 papers), Medical Imaging Techniques and Applications (13 papers), Radiomics and Machine Learning in Medical Imaging (13 papers) and Sarcoma Diagnosis and Treatment (11 papers). The work is most often cited by research in Otorhinolaryngology (680 citations), Radiation (489 citations), Cancer Research (721 citations), Pulmonary and Respiratory Medicine (1.0k citations) and Oncology (829 citations). Fabiola Paiar has collaborated with scholars based in Italy, United Kingdom and United States. Frequent co-authors include Lorenzo Livi, Gabriele Simontacchi, Francesco Pasqualetti, Riccardo Morganti, Giampaolo Biti, Calogero Saieva, Stefano Maria Magrini, Icro Meattini, Simonetta Bianchi and L. Marrazzo. Their work appears in journals such as La radiologia medica, International Journal of Radiation Oncology*Biology*Physics, Anticancer Research, Radiotherapy and Oncology and Journal of Contemporary Brachytherapy.
